Okay I admit it I'm lazy... :? I have a Campy seatpost binder and I'm looking for a TI bolt for it. Can anyone tell me what size I'll need?

M6 X 1mm Pitch X 20mm long, and the diameter of the head needs to around 9.5mm or there may be some clearance issues in the counterbore of the clamp.
